Sleep of Plants
July 8th — 11.5 AM
Syringed Lotus ornithopopoides with small syringe with water at 66 1/2° — Temperature of air 67°—
11.20 I believe no effect — but must be repeated
11.14 Syringed "Common Red" Clover with (big) syringe in water at 67—
11. 21-2(?) Only 2 leaves affected these have middle leaflet vertical but the side ones not much altered in position
